Ofsted Insights

What This School Does Well

This is a caring school where children are happy, well looked after, and benefit from warm relationships with staff who know them and their families well. The school is particularly strong at supporting children's emotional wellbeing and personal development, helping them grow in confidence and resilience. The specialist provision for pupils with complex needs is excellent, offering highly personalised support so these pupils thrive.

Key Strengths

  • Strong support for pupils' emotional wellbeing and personal development with warm relationships between staff and pupils
  • Excellent provision in the specialist resourced provision for pupils with complex needs who make very positive progress
  • Effective teaching in phonics and mathematics with leaders taking action to improve writing
  • Good inclusion practices with leaders quickly identifying pupils' needs and working with families and external agencies

Areas for Improvement

  • Too many pupils do not have secure basic skills in letter formation, spelling and punctuation by end of Year 2
  • Phonics achievement historically below national average, though improving
  • Inconsistent behaviour expectations and management across the school meaning pupils do not always concentrate well
  • Curriculum in some subjects does not build knowledge in a logical order, leaving pupils without understanding needed to be successful
  • Early years activities not always purposeful enough with inconsistent use of interactions to develop language and thinking

Safeguarding

Safeguarding standards are met with leaders establishing an open culture where safeguarding is everyone's responsibility and concerns are actively identified and acted upon.

Studley Infants' School is a caring school where pupils are happy and well supported emotionally, but achievement needs improvement with too many pupils not reaching expected standards by the end of Year 2, particularly in writing and phonics.
